Output 64dbcfdfe34407c63108a0fde3b3d56ea9d83a2a6431164c8503dadbf4ddc525:3

value
352266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ceecce3e513a74b27dcce1823150586f5ef82e OP_EQUAL
address
3MTPmP6KNyS9H9RPQiajMP2gkcRVmNSreW
transaction
64dbcfdfe34407c63108a0fde3b3d56ea9d83a2a6431164c8503dadbf4ddc525
spent
true